La Grange’s West End will be getting some major redevelopment in the near future.
The Village Board approved a text amendment and special use permit for a four-story, mixed-use retail and residential building on the property at 811-901 W. Hillgrove Avenue.
The developer made several changes to the plan, which prompted Commission approval. The text amendment sought to increase the floor area ratio , which controls the density of the project, from 1 to 2.0 in the C-4 district, and this concerned one of Thompson’s colleagues. “We have agreed to a Comprehensive Plan back in 2005,” he said, “that says in this C-4 district ‘we will bring in high-density housing,’ we are in the process of creating a new Comprehensive Plan, and the Regional Transportation Board has come to us asked us to bring in higher-density housing…we are actually committing to bringing in higher-density housing, to reduce transportation models, to reduce carbon, and if we don’t make these changes, we’re never going to achieve that.
